Location of Ice Machine 
The location selected for the ice machine must meet 
the following criteria. If any of these criteria are not 
met, select another location. 
•  The location must be indoors. 
•  The location must be free of airborne and other 
contaminants. 
•  The air temperature must be at least 10°C (50°F), 
but must not exceed 40°C (110°F). 
•  The location must not be near heat-generating 
equipment or in direct sunlight. 
•  The counter top (or other resting surface) must be 
able to support 425 kg per square meter (0.6 lb. 
per square inch). 
•  The location must allow enough clearance for 
water, drain, and electrical connections in the 
rear of the ice machine. 
•  The location must not obstruct air flow to any 
portion of the front of the ice machine. 
 CAUTION 
The ice machine must be protected if it will be 
subjected to temperatures below 0°C (32°F). 
Failure caused by exposure to freezing 
temperatures is not covered by the warranty. See 
“Removal from Service/Winterization” on page 4-
8.

Ice Machine Heat of Rejection 
Series  Heat of Rejection* 
Ice Machine  Air Conditioning**  Peak 
QM20 1450  2100 
 * B.T.U./Hour 
 ** Because the heat of rejection varies during the ice making cycle, the 
 figure shown is an average. 
Ice machines, like other refrigeration equipment, 
reject heat through the condenser. It is helpful to 
know the amount of heat rejected by the ice machine 
when sizing air conditioning equipment where self-
contained air-cooled ice machines are installed. 
Leveling the Ice Machine 
After moving the ice machine into the installation 
location, it must be leveled for proper operation. 
Follow these steps to level the ice machine: 
1.  Check the level of the ice machine from front to 
back and from side to side. 
Checking for Level 
2.  If the ice machine is not level, adjust the leveling 
glides on each corner of the base of the ice 
machine as necessary. 
3.  Check the level of the ice machine after each 
adjustment of the leveling glides. 
4.  Repeat steps 2 and 3 until the ice machine is level 
from front to back and from side to side.
